The X120M longitudinal welded steel pipe is produced in strict accordance with the API 5L standard. Its designation represents:
X: Pipeline-grade steel
120: Minimum yield strength of 120 ksi (~827 MPa)
M: Steel manufactured through Thermomechanical Control Process (TMCP)
Compared with conventional pipeline steels, X120M demonstrates three key advantages:
Ultra-High Strength
By applying microalloying, controlled rolling, and accelerated cooling, the pipe achieves tensile strength above 930 MPa while maintaining impact energy ≥190 J at -20°C—about 30% higher than X80 grade.
Excellent Toughness
Ultra-clean smelting technology reduces sulfur and phosphorus to <0.002%, ensuring outstanding Charpy V-notch impact toughness.
Enhanced Weldability
With a controlled carbon equivalent (CEIIW) of 0.38–0.42, the pipe can be girth welded on-site without preheating using special welding consumables.
Advanced Manufacturing Process of API 5L X120M Longitudinal Welded Steel Pipe
Steelmaking & Slab Preparation: Full-process clean steel production (converter → LF refining → RH vacuum degassing → continuous casting) ensures high purity.
Controlled Rolling & Cooling: Two-stage rolling with roughing at 1050–1100°C and finishing at 800±20°C, followed by accelerated cooling (15–25°C/s) to 450°C.
Forming & Welding: JCOE forming precision within ±0.1 mm; multi-wire submerged arc welding (SAWL) using twin-wire tandem technique delivers weld impact toughness exceeding 90% of base metal.
Diameter Expansion: Mechanical expansion enhances dimensional accuracy and lowers residual stress by over 40%.
Stringent Quality Control of API 5L X120M Longitudinal Welded Steel Pipe
Nondestructive Testing: 100% X-ray and ultrasonic inspection, capable of detecting defects as small as 0.8 mm.
Mechanical Testing: One specimen per 50 pipes undergoes tensile, impact, hardness, and DWTT verification.
Dimensional Inspection: 3D laser scanning ensures diameter tolerance within ±0.5%D and wall thickness deviation ≤±7.5%t.
Anti-Corrosion Coating: Three-layer PE (FBE + adhesive + polyethylene) with cathodic disbonding ≤8 mm (65°C/48h).
Application Highlights of API 5L X120M Longitudinal Welded Steel Pipe
Arctic Yamal Project: 483 km pipeline (Ø1420 mm), designed for 15 MPa under polar conditions.
Deep-Sea Pipelines: Deployed in pre-salt oil fields at 2400 m depth, sustaining loads up to 30 MPa.
Domestic Demonstration: Achieved 18% wall thickness reduction and 25% higher welding efficiency without compromising throughput.
Technical Challenges & Development Trends of API 5L X120M Longitudinal Welded Steel Pipe
Challenges:
Raise girth weld strength coefficient from 0.85 to 0.95.
Control crack propagation velocity to ≤200 m/s at 8 MPa.
Reduce costs (currently ~35% higher than X80) via scale-up production.
Future Directions:
Material Innovation: Development of nano-precipitation-strengthened steels targeting 140 ksi.
Smart Pipelines: Integration of fiber-optic sensors for real-time monitoring of strain and temperature.
Green Manufacturing: Adoption of hydrogen metallurgy to reduce carbon emissions by up to 60%.
